Key Outcomes:
Ensure the administration of assigned files is handled in accordance with product guidelines and parameters and posted service standards for accuracy and timeliness by:
- Processing new Wills and POAs, cancellations and renunciations
- Preparing, sending, receipting and following up on statements and invoices Initiating and completing redemption and transfer of assets as required
- Diarizing crucial dates and deadlines and keeping detailed documentation of all communications
- Opening, reconciling and closing accounts
- Keying of accurate and timely information to the data systems
- Maintaining records with Crown Storage, ordering supplies and inventory
- Processing the bank deposit, filing, arranging courier
Contribute to enhancing the accuracy, efficiency and timeliness of the daily functioning of trust administration by:
- Identifying needed core system control enhancements and reporting problems with trust system
- Initiate changes to procedures/forms/manuals for increased efficiency
- Escalating potential system problems to Senor Officer
Qualifications:
- Working knowledge of the administration of Corporate Trust, Registered Plan Trusteeship accounts, Wills, Estates and Trusts.
- Working knowledge of financial services data systems and/or trust systems
- Proficient knowledge of Word, Excel, Outlook and Internet
- 1 to 2 years post-secondary education and 2 years in experience in the financial or trust services sector
- Enrollment in corporate trust applicable education program.
